-Subject: [PATCH] Adjust library/header paths for cross-compilation
-
-When cross-compiling third-party extensions, the get_python_inc() or
-get_python_lib() can be called, to return the path to headers or
-libraries. However, they use the sys.prefix of the host Python, which
-returns incorrect paths when cross-compiling (paths pointing to host
-headers and libraries).
-
-In order to fix this, we introduce the _python_sysroot, _python_prefix
-and _python_exec_prefix variables, that allow to override these
-values, and get correct header/library paths when cross-compiling
-third-party Python modules.
